Volunteer: Spay/Neuter Clinic AssistantTraining takes place on-the-job. Sign up for a shift and a staff member or experienced volunteer will be assigned to train you. NOTE: Mondays are pack/supply prep ONLY. No surgeries are performed on Mondays. Have you ever wondered what it's like to be a vet tech? Get an insider's look and become part of an amazing team when you volunteer for Spay/Neuter Clinic Asistant (SNCA)! Spay/Neuter Clinic Assistants are responsible for a wide variety of tasks that make the vet techs' jobs easier, including: Cleaning and sorting surgical instruments and E.T. tubesStocking to-go-home meds Prepping/stocking s/n clinic suppliesPrepping surgery pack materials (sugical towels & drape, etc.) Recovery (monitoring dogs or cats post-surgery) Sanitizing/resetting kennels at end of day Other tasks as neededVolunteers will start their training in the pack prep area: cleaning and sorting surgical instruments, cutting surgical drape and caring for/prepping other items used during surgeries. Once these skills are mastered, volunteers will be invited to start shadowing the vet techs in recovery, if interested. Volunteer: Clinic RestockerThis is a quick, one-hour opportunity on weekdays! The veterinary team needs help with re-setting and re-stocking at the end of their busy days. This volunteer would come in at the end of the day and refill all spray bottles, stock the towel warmer and do a final laundry check, stock fluid warmer, stock syringes, stock pill bottles, fill distilled water, and re-set/prep machinery like the the autoclave and ultrasonic (surgical instrument cleansing/sanitizing machines). Some kennel cleaning, sweeping/mopping may also be needed. Volunteer: Wednesday Evening Outreach With Uplift!We are excited to partner with Uplift, an outreach program serving the houseless population in Kansas City. Uplift provides food, clothing, and access to other forms of care -- including providing for the needs of their clients' pets. That's where YOU come in! Every Wednesday evening from 4:30 pm to approximately 9:30-10 pm, volunteers are needed to meet at our clinic, load supplies, then follow the Uplift truck in our PRCKC Transit van. Along the route, we will provide free vaccinations, microchips, pet food and other supplies to those in need. NOTE: We only go out on the 1st 4 Wednesdays of each month. We do not go out on any 5th Wednesday. Volunteers will need to meet here at the clinic at 4:30 pm unless otherwise requested. You will join our dedicated Uplift team who will show you everything you need to know! You'll then head to the Uplift warehouse (1516 Prospect Ave. KCMO 64127) to get paired up with an Uplift truck. You'll follow a different truck and go on a different delivery route each week. Click here to learn more about Uplift. Volunteer: Help From Home!For folks who prefer to volunteer in their own home on their own time! There are a few ways to help from home: Set up a time to come to the clinic and pick up donated supplies. Take them home and prepare them for our vet team to use. Bring them back within a couple weeks and pick up more! Items may include pill bottles to be washed, newspaper to be sorted for lining kennels, bed sheets to be cut and ripped into strings for ecollars (plastic cone collars). Peruse sites like Facebook Marketplace, Nextdoor, Craigslist, etc. for pet items in good condition being given away for free. Kennels, carriers, litterboxes, toys, leashes, bowls -- anything that could help someone take good care of their pet.
